idea2017如何建立web项目

idea2017如何建立web项目

在IDEA 2017中建立Web项目的步骤是:安装Web插件、创建Maven项目、配置Web模块、设置项目结构、添加服务器、部署项目。以下将详细描述如何通过这些步骤在IntelliJ IDEA 2017中建立一个Web项目。

一、安装Web插件

首先确保你已经安装了IntelliJ IDEA 2017,并且安装了必要的Web插件。默认情况下,IntelliJ IDEA Ultimate版本已经包含了大多数需要的插件,如果你使用的是Community版本,可能需要手动安装一些插件。

  1. 打开IntelliJ IDEA,选择“File” -> “Settings”。
  2. 在“Plugins”选项卡中搜索并安装“Java EE”、“Servlets”和“Tomcat”等相关插件。
  3. 重启IDEA以使插件生效。

二、创建Maven项目

Maven是一个项目管理和构建自动化工具,使用Maven可以更方便地管理依赖库和构建过程。

  1. 打开IDEA,选择“File” -> “New” -> “Project”。
  2. 在“New Project”窗口中,选择“Maven”并点击“Next”。
  3. 输入项目的GroupId和ArtifactId,例如:GroupId为“com.example”,ArtifactId为“webapp”。
  4. 选择项目存放的位置,点击“Finish”完成项目的创建。

三、配置Web模块

创建Maven项目后,接下来需要配置项目的Web模块,使其支持Web开发。

  1. 在项目结构中右键点击项目名称,选择“Add Framework Support”。
  2. 选择“Web Application”并点击“OK”。
  3. IDEA会自动创建一个“web”目录,并在“src/main”下生成“webapp”文件夹。

四、设置项目结构

为了确保项目可以正常编译和运行,需要正确设置项目结构。

  1. 选择“File” -> “Project Structure”。
  2. 在“Modules”选项卡中,选择你的项目模块。
  3. 在“Sources”选项卡中,确保“src/main/java”标记为“Sources Root”,“src/main/resources”标记为“Resources Root”,“src/test/java”标记为“Test Sources Root”,“src/test/resources”标记为“Test Resources Root”。
  4. 在“Web”选项卡中,确保“webapp”文件夹被标记为“Web Resource Directory”。

五、添加服务器

为了运行和调试Web项目,需要添加一个服务器,如Tomcat。

  1. 选择“Run” -> “Edit Configurations”。
  2. 点击左上角的“+”号,选择“Tomcat Server” -> “Local”。
  3. 配置Tomcat的安装目录和项目的部署路径。
  4. 在“Deployment”选项卡中,点击“+”号,选择“Artifact”并选择“webapp:war exploded”。
  5. 点击“OK”保存配置。

六、部署项目

最后一步是将项目部署到服务器并运行。

  1. 在“Run”菜单中选择“Run 'Tomcat'”。
  2. IDEA会启动Tomcat服务器并部署项目。
  3. 打开浏览器,输入“http://localhost:8080/”来访问你的Web应用。

七、详细步骤解析

1、安装Web插件

在安装IDEA时,务必选择正确的版本。如果你使用的是Community版本,可能需要手动安装一些插件。这些插件使得IDEA支持各种Web开发功能,如Java EE、Servlets等。

2、创建Maven项目

Maven不仅仅是一个构建工具,还提供了一个标准的项目结构和依赖管理机制。通过定义一个pom.xml文件,你可以很方便地管理项目的依赖库和插件。

3、配置Web模块

在配置Web模块时,IDEA会自动生成一些必要的文件和目录结构,例如webapp文件夹。这些文件和目录结构是Java Web项目所必需的。

4、设置项目结构

正确设置项目结构是确保项目能够正常编译和运行的关键。在IDEA中,你需要确保各个文件夹被正确标记为源代码目录、资源目录等。

5、添加服务器

添加服务器是为了能够运行和调试你的Web项目。Tomcat是一个常用的Web服务器,它可以很方便地与IDEA集成。在IDEA中添加Tomcat服务器后,你可以直接在IDEA中启动、停止和调试你的Web项目。

6、部署项目

部署项目是将你的Web项目发布到服务器上,使其可以被访问。在IDEA中,你可以通过配置Tomcat服务器来部署项目。部署完成后,你可以通过浏览器访问你的Web应用,进行调试和测试。

八、常见问题解决

在开发过程中,可能会遇到一些常见问题。以下是一些常见问题及其解决方法。

1、无法启动Tomcat服务器

可能的原因有很多,例如Tomcat配置不正确、端口冲突等。你可以检查Tomcat的配置,确保其安装目录和端口配置正确。如果端口冲突,可以修改Tomcat的端口配置。

2、项目依赖库未正确加载

这通常是由于Maven依赖库未正确下载或配置。你可以检查pom.xml文件,确保依赖库配置正确。然后,在IDEA中选择“Maven” -> “Reimport”重新加载依赖库。

3、项目部署失败

可能的原因包括项目结构不正确、配置文件错误等。你可以检查项目结构,确保各个目录被正确标记。还可以检查Web配置文件,如web.xml,确保其配置正确。

九、优化和提高效率的建议

1、使用热部署

热部署可以在不重启服务器的情况下更新项目代码。IDEA支持热部署功能,你可以在服务器配置中启用热部署。

2、使用调试工具

IDEA提供了强大的调试工具,可以在代码中设置断点、查看变量值等。你可以通过调试工具更方便地排查和解决问题。

3、使用版本控制系统

使用版本控制系统(如Git)可以更好地管理项目代码。IDEA集成了Git,你可以直接在IDEA中进行代码提交、推送等操作。

十、总结

在IntelliJ IDEA 2017中建立一个Web项目需要进行多个步骤,包括安装插件、创建Maven项目、配置Web模块、设置项目结构、添加服务器和部署项目。通过这些步骤,你可以快速创建一个Web项目,并在IDEA中进行开发、调试和部署。希望本文能够对你在IDEA中建立Web项目有所帮助。

相关问答FAQs:

1. 如何使用Idea2017来建立一个Web项目?

在Idea2017中建立一个Web项目非常简单。首先,点击菜单栏中的“File”选项,然后选择“New Project”。接下来,在左侧的菜单栏中选择“Java”和“Web Application”,并在右侧设置项目名称和保存路径。点击“Next”按钮,选择要使用的Web框架(如Spring MVC或Servlet)和服务器(如Tomcat或Jetty),然后点击“Finish”按钮。现在,你可以开始编写你的Web项目了!

2. 如何添加依赖库到Idea2017的Web项目中?

在Idea2017中,你可以通过Maven或Gradle来添加依赖库到你的Web项目中。首先,在你的项目根目录下找到pom.xml或build.gradle文件,然后在其中添加你需要的依赖库的坐标或引用。保存文件后,Idea2017会自动下载并导入所需的依赖库。如果你使用的是Maven项目,你可以右键单击项目根目录,选择“Maven”和“Reimport”来手动导入依赖库。

3. 如何部署Idea2017中的Web项目到服务器上?

一旦你在Idea2017中完成了Web项目的开发,你可以将其部署到一个实际的服务器上以供访问。首先,确保你已经正确配置了服务器的连接信息,例如服务器地址、端口号、用户名和密码等。然后,右键单击项目根目录,选择“Deployment”和“Configuration”来配置部署设置。在配置面板中,选择你的服务器类型,并填写相关信息。保存配置后,你可以右键单击项目根目录,选择“Deployment”和“Upload to”来将项目文件上传到服务器上。完成上传后,你可以在浏览器中输入服务器地址来访问你的Web项目。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/2945300

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部